Accelerate Robotics Development with AAEON X Intel

Encouraging the adoption of AAEON solutions powered by Intel AI technology for robotics, AAEON has introduced the CEXD-INTRBL, an exclusive robotics development system equipped with the new Intel® Core™ Ultra (Series 3) architecture (formerly Panther Lake).

The CEXD-INTRBL: A Comprehensive Development System

Combining Intel® Core™ Ultra X7 358H processing with an integrated Intel® Arc™ GPU and Intel® NPU 5.0, the CEXD-INTRBL can leverage up to 180 TOPs with XMX AI Engines in an all-in-one development system custom-built for the next generation of advanced robotics development.

Designed for platform synergy, the CEXD-INTRBL grants support for up to eight GMSL cameras to facilitate the long distance, low-latency imaging required for AMR, drone, and autonomous humanoid robotics. Alongside this addition, the platform grants key industrial communication interfaces for multi-sensor support, allowing developers to fully leverage the exceptional AI performance of the Panther Lake platform specifically for the needs of robotics.

Up to 180 TOPs

Armed with the Intel® Core™ Ultra X7 358H alongside 64GB of LPDDR5 running at up to 8533MT/s, the CEXD-INTRBL leverages exceptional computational and inferencing capabilities. Making use of its integrated CPU, GPU, and NPU to achieve up to 180 TOPS, the CEXD-INTRBL offers the ability to simultaneously process multiple camera and sensor data streams while running complex AI models, blending perception, understanding, and reaction without the need for external GPUs.

GMSL Camera Support

With support for up to eight GMSL cameras, the CEXD-INTRBL brings vision to robotics deployments with dramatically reduced latency, able to transmit high-resolution, multi-view visual data over longer distances at remarkably high-frame-rates. Combined with the system’s exceptionally fast Intel Core Ultra base, this grants high-speed perception of a robot’s surroundings, making it ideal for applications that rely on real-time object detection and collision avoidance, such as autonomous vehicles.

Multi-Sensor Integration

With four USB Type-C ports, the CEXD-INTRBL is designed to support a multitude of such as LiDAR, infrared, and depth sensors and cameras, able to grant visual and sensory data to robotic systems. Additionally, a multipurpose HAT 40 GPIO gives the CEXD-INTRBL a means through which to interface with critical robotics peripherals for temperature control, battery management, and internal balance control.

Precise Control

Boasting CANBus and four 2.5GbE LAN ports with IEEE 1588 PTP (Precision Time Protocol), the CEXD-INTRBL is capable of precise torque, velocity, and position control, as well as coordinated multi-joint motion. Critical for joint, actuator and motion control, these provide a comprehensive foundation for humanoid robotics development.

Intel Core Ultra: Optimized for the Edge

New CPU Architecture

Extensive performance hybrid architecture improvements for up to 16 cores, on-chip time synchronization technologies, and up to 8533MT/s LPDDR5 system memory.

3rd Gen Xe-core Intel Arc GPU

50% more cores for AI processing, the Panther Lake platform grants 12 Xe Cores (Xe3) to allow AI workloads with up to 120 TOPS with XMX Engines to run on the GPU.

NPU 5.0 Engineered for Efficiency

Designed for optimized performance-per-watt, the NPU 5.0 increases AI performance to 50 TOPs while introducing support for FP8 models without quantization for simplified development.
